写一个bash脚本以统计一个文本文件test.txt中字母数小于8的单词。
示例:
假设 test.txt 内容如下:
how they are implemented and applied in computer
你的脚本应当输出:
how
they
are
and
applied
in
#!/bin/bash
awk '{
for(i=1;i<=NF;i++)
if(length($i)<8)
print $i;
}' test.txt
NF:整数值,表示当前记录(变量$0所代表的记录)的字段数
$i:字段变量,其中i为整数,且i大于等于1。表示第i个字段的值